替换两个角色之间的一切

Man*_*hah 1 bash awk sed

所有.

我是sed的新手.

我想要类似的东西

输入:

ABC,DEF,GHI,JKL,MNO
Run Code Online (Sandbox Code Playgroud)

输出:

ABC,,,,MNO
Run Code Online (Sandbox Code Playgroud)

手段....

I want to remove all contents between two ','
Run Code Online (Sandbox Code Playgroud)

pot*_*ong 5

这可能适合你(GNU sed):

sed 's/[^,]*,/,/2g' file
Run Code Online (Sandbox Code Playgroud)